Islamic Development Bank hires banks for dollar sukuk

Region:
Middle East & Africa

The Islamic Development Bank (IsDB) has hired banks to arrange a series of fixed income investor meetings in London on 15 April as it considers issuing five-year sukuk, or Islamic bonds, a document issued by one of the banks showed.The Jeddah-based triple A-rated institution has appointed Credit...
